Key abilities the assessor in fact watches

Assessors are not attempting to trick you. They are seeking consistent application of a small set of lifesaving practices. The best newcastle first aid courses make these specific very early in the session, so you can exercise them before the official analysis:

    Scene safety and impression. You do not come to be a 2nd casualty. Check the area, usage gloves if available, move risks if secure to do so. Claim what you are doing out loud. Clear communication relaxes you and enhances team performance. Responsiveness and breathing check. Tap and shout. If less competent, open the airway and check for regular breathing for as much as 10 seconds. Agonal breathing is not regular breathing. Learners usually are reluctant below, so exercise with a timer. Activation helpful. Call 000 very early and clearly. If individuals are around, delegate particularly: "You in heaven t-shirt, telephone call 000 and bring the AED." Obscure commands waste seconds. Quality compressions. Facility of the chest, at the very least one third of breast deepness, around 5 centimeters in adults, at 100 to 120 per minute. Complete recoil. Very little interruptions. If you stop, it should be for an AED shock or to switch over compressors at both min mark. Ventilations when indicated. If your course includes rescue breaths, provide 2 efficient breaths over roughly one 2nd each, expecting upper body increase. If you are doing compression-only CPR, maintain the rhythm and do not pause for breaths. Defibrillator use. Transform it on, use pads appropriately, adhere to prompts, and make sure nobody touches the patient throughout evaluation or shock. State "stand clear" and sweep your look to check. Teamwork and handover. Turn compressors every two mins to minimize exhaustion. When paramedics show up, offer a succinct handover with time started, shocks provided, and any kind of known history.

During formal evaluation, you will typically do a 2 minute cycle on an adult manikin and show risk-free AED use. Lots of newcastle emergency treatment program layouts also require a kid and infant circumstance, plus choking reactions. The assessor will score you on technique and security, but they are additionally listening for your voice. If you murmur your directions or fail to remember to hand over, your method may suffer even if your hands are strong.

What realistic scenarios educate that handbooks cannot

I when ran a situation in an active coffee shop near the foreshore. The student accountable handed over wonderfully, yet when the AED showed up, she placed one pad too near a steel pendant. The defibrillator would still evaluate and shock, yet the shed danger increases and pad adhesion declines. That is a blunder you only make once, and it is why props matter. Realistic exercise with apparel elimination, jewelry, sweat, sunscreen, and body hair instructs you practical workarounds:

    Shave or press hard. Numerous AED kits consist of a razor. If you can not cut an extremely unshaven chest swiftly, press the pad strongly to produce bond, or button to a 2nd set if the initial sheds stick. Dry the chest. A towel or apparel aids. Dampness under pads perplexes analysis and can decrease shock effectiveness. Pad placement with gadgets. For dental implanted pacemakers or medication patches, put the pad a minimum of a few centimeters away. Eliminate patches with a gloved hand and wipe the location before sticking pads.

A solid mouth-to-mouth resuscitation program newcastle based will not just inform you these points, it will certainly make you do them under substitute stress. The exact same chooses baby mouth-to-mouth resuscitation. Your thumbs should do the compressions, your fingers encircle the chest, and your breaths are mild smokes. Students that only check out it usually blow as well hard, which runs the risk of stomach inflation and vomiting. Method adjusts your touch.

Building fatigue resistance without hurting yourself

The solitary largest surprise for first-timers in CPR programs newcastle wide is how rapidly they tire. Proper compressions need body weight over straight arms, shoulders straight over the hands, and a consistent rhythm. If you bend your arm joints, your triceps stress out and your deepness experiences. Here is a risk-free way to construct resistance in the week prior to your training course:

    Practice two short sets of compressions on a company cushion or exercise floor covering, sixty seconds each, when a day. Count aloud to 30 at a brisk rate to mimic the rhythm, after that remainder for a breath cycle, and continue. Focus on keeping your shoulders stacked and your wrists neutral.

You can not completely replicate depth on a pillow, but you can train position and rhythm. Throughout the training course itself, speak up early regarding wrist pain or knee discomfort. Assessors want you to succeed and can recommend simple changes like a foam pad for your knees or a slightly various hand overlap. Fatigue is not an indication of weak point. It is a sign you are actually pressing difficult enough to perfuse the brain.

AED confidence for real settings

Public accessibility AEDs in Newcastle reside in health clubs, shopping mall, sports centers, some clubs, and bigger work environments. Versions vary by brand, however they share a logic: transform it on, follow triggers, and do not touch during evaluation. An underrated component of cpr course newcastle training is practicing the little actions around AED make use of that cut secs and decrease mistakes:

    Open the situation and tear the pad package before you stop compressions. If you have a second rescuer, they prep while you compress. Stick the pad in one confident motion from one edge to the various other to stay clear of trapping air bubbles. Keep cords out of your way by directing them towards the client's shoulder, not throughout the chest. State "stand clear" noisally, after that look both means and to confirm no person is touching the person. Do not just trust your voice.

During analyses, I have actually seen individuals ice up after a shock, waiting on a verification that the heart restarted. The AED will tell you when to return to. Do not wait. Top notch compressions promptly after a shock are essential. If your course does not permit actual power for safety reasons, take the triggers seriously anyway. Claim your "stand clear" out loud and act as if the shock is genuine. Constructing the behavior is the goal.

The initially ten seconds: how to begin solid under pressure

When a person falls down, adrenaline dumps and fine motor skills totter. A short verbal manuscript can carry you via the first ten secs:

    You see the collapse. Action to the person's side. "I'm checking for danger." Glance around. Tap the collarbone and shout. "Can you hear me?" No response. Tilt the head, lift the chin. "I'm examining breathing." Matter to 10 in your head. Not breathing normally. Point emphatically. "You, call 000 and get an AED. You, clear the location." Beginning compressions.

Practice saying those lines during your course. Individuals who speak very early maintain far better tempo and avoid the hesitation that consumes time. If you are alone, call 000 on speaker phone. The telephone call taker will certainly train you with steps and upgrade you on ambulance arrival.

Choking scenarios and what assessors listen for

Choking is a high-stress, low-visibility emergency. In a strong first aid and mouth-to-mouth resuscitation program Newcastle students need to go through adult, child, and baby choking reactions with manikins that mimic partial and complete respiratory tract blockage. Assessors seek two things: method and decision-making. Technique covers back strikes and upper body thrusts with correct force and hand position. Decision-making covers when to switch from back strikes to breast drives, when to quit if the item clears, and when to begin CPR if the individual ends up being unresponsive.

A common mistake is soft back impacts that pat as opposed to supply pressure. You require company, up blows in between the shoulder blades, with the individual leaning ahead to allow gravity assistance. For babies, sustain the head and neck and keep the airway neutral, not hyperextended. When the things clears, reassess breathing and look for recurring blockage. If the individual goes limp, relocate to the floor and begin mouth-to-mouth resuscitation, treating it as a cardiac arrest until proven or else. This shift is where many learners are reluctant during evaluations, so practice it twice.

Managing edge cases you may encounter locally

You will not see every difficulty in a two-hour course. Still, it aids to think through a few edge situations usual in the area:

image

    Water and sand. At the coastline or near the bathrooms, drag the person to a dry, solid surface area when possible. Wipe the chest dry prior to pads. If you can stagnate them far, improvisate with towels or clothing to produce a steady area. Tight crowds at events. Clear area by designating jobs to several individuals: one to call 000, 2 to move tables or barriers. Loud voice, short commands. Recognize the closest AED station early and send a runner. Heat stress atmospheres. In manufacturing facilities or during summer sport, watch on your own and your assistants for getting too hot. Revolve compressors a lot more frequently and make use of any kind of shade readily available without delaying care. Confined home setups. Move lightweight furniture promptly. If the floor is jumbled, move a knee-width course to kneel without twisting. If stairways are entailed, do not attempt to drag the individual downstairs alone just to reach a larger area; phone call for assistance and begin where you are.

Training can not manuscript every circumstance, however a service provider that motivates issue resolving will certainly give you the attitude to adapt.
